You would be amazed how people are willing to help!<\/span><\/span><\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"margin: 0in 0in 10pt;\"><span style=\"font-size: 11pt;\"><span style=\"line-height: 115%;\"><span style=\"font-family: Calibri,sans-serif;\">The first step\u00a0when applying for non-academic jobs, is transforming your CV into a resume. People outside academia don\u2019t have time to go through those several pages of abstracts, publications, and teaching experience. That being said, your resume should have 1 or 2 pages tops. And most of your value should be in the first page. Man, that was tough!\u00a0I should\u00a0write another blog post only describing my experience with that. Also, you need to tailor your resume for the job you\u2019re applying, in a similar way you\u00a0do with the cover letter. After a couple of months, I had several resumes: resume_industry, resume_MSL, resume_state labs, resume_sales\u2026 But you cannot forget LinkedIn! It\u2019s an easier way to have your resume on the internet, and people outside academia use it a lot! (I probably should write another blog post about LinkedIn as well.)<\/span><\/span><\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"margin: 0in 0in 10pt;\"><span style=\"font-size: 11pt;\"><span style=\"line-height: 115%;\"><span style=\"font-family: Calibri,sans-serif;\">Months went by\u00a0and I kept applying for jobs and kept networking. Talking to people in other careers helped me a lot to separate what I could do, from what I absolutely wouldn\u2019t enjoy doing. Also, it made me think about my strengths and what I\u2019m good at. I realized I didn\u2019t want to be tied to a desk. As a very social person, I love dealing with people! But I also love research, and SCIENCE! While talking to a sales rep who is a great friend, he asked me if I was applying for sales job positions and I said no. As a scientist, a sales job didn\u2019t seem \u201cacademic\u201d enough. And I am terrible at pushing people to do anything, even worse if I need to push them to buy something that\u2019s unnecessary or expensive! But he did not give up, and set me informal interviews with several of his sales rep friends. Some of them had a Master\u2019s, even a PhD. I started to accept the idea and applied for sales jobs.<\/span><\/span><\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"margin: 0in 0in 10pt;\"><span style=\"font-size: 11pt;\"><span style=\"line-height: 115%;\"><span style=\"font-family: Calibri,sans-serif;\">That\u2019s when<b>\u00a0<\/b>I got a message on\u00a0LinkedIn\u00a0asking for an interview. It was for a sales job, and although it seemed interesting, I didn\u2019t put a lot of faith on it. They wanted someone to sell analytical instruments for a big company and they asked for experience. I seriously never thought I\u2019d get the job, as I\u2019m not a chemist and have no experience in sales! But my first phone interview was somewhat magical. I was very sincere about my limited experience and in being uncomfortable doing empty sales. But as the conversation went by and the details of the job were\u00a0described, I started to enjoy the idea of doing it! The second interview with the other partner was much easier. I had done my homework and was able to ask all the questions I had and to speak my mind. They really liked me and in little time, I got an offer! They offered me a hybrid salary, a base salary (that\u2019s almost the same amount I was getting as a PD) plus commission on sales. So in my mind, if I\u2019m terrible at this job, at least I can pay my bills and live comfortably!<\/span><\/span><\/span><\/p>\n<p style=\"margin: 0in 0in 10pt;\"><span style=\"font-size: 11pt;\"><span style=\"line-height: 115%;\"><span style=\"font-family: Calibri,sans-serif;\">Now I\u2019m working\u00a0with this group for almost 2 months. We are a third party-seller for a couple of companies. I feel I finally found something that seems to combine all my requirements for happiness in a new job outside academia. Yes, I am still seated at a desk during\u00a0most of the day, but I have to travel and meet new people from time to time. I love to talk about science and now I spend most of my time on the phone with researchers, trying to understand their work, and helping them find the right equipment for themselves. It\u2019s really easier when you don\u2019t have to do empty calls and they actually need your product! This past weekend, I finally emptied my office at the university. Although it did hurt to wipe everything off and leave almost 20 years of academia behind, I am happy with my job and the path my life has taken.
